Abstract
In this paper we discuss the design of a Fourier transform infrared spectrometer for the monitoring of chemical processes. We contrast our approach to computing interferograms, which relies heavily on numerical procedures computed on digital signal processors, with the more traditional of deriving triggers from the movement of the mirror in hardware. A presentation of our implementation attempts rounds out this paper.
